Decision Making Framework for Sustainable Agriculture and Food Systems - Pre-Project

Coordinator Blekinge tekniska högskola - Institutionen för strategisk hållbar utveckling
Funding from Vinnova SEK 50 000
Project duration April 2014 - September 2014
Status Completed

Purpose and goal

The primary purpose of this grant was to develop a positive professional working relationship between Dr. Edith Callaghan from Acadia University and Dr. Göron Broman at Blekinge Tekniska Högskola. This was accomplished and resulted in completion and submission of an application to Vinnmer -- Marie Curie Incoming Grant. An initial literature review to support interdisciplinary work in sustainable food systems was completed. A consortium with additional scholars and practitioners was established. Conceptual development for additional grant applications was accomplished.

Results and expected effects

This Incoming Planning Grant has allowed us to solidify a positive working relationship between researchers and institutions. Dr. Callaghan has been able to advance her professional aspirations of working closely with experts in the field of sustainability, as well as submerging herself in the board field of food systems. This grant has allowed her to take the initial, and important, steps toward becoming established as an expert scholar in the field of strategic sustainability for global-secure food systems.

Approach and implementation

The implementation for this project required Edith Callaghan to travel to Karlskrona, Sweden in spring 2014 to begin working with Göran Broman and making connections with additional scholars and practitioners. Office space and access to research resources was provided, allowing for successful completion of this project.
